Detailed Solution

Side of a square , s= 60 m 

length of a rectangular field, l = 80 m

Since, Perimeter of rectangular field = Perimeter of square field

Therefore,  2 (l + b) = 4×Side 

  2(80+b) = 4×60

 160+2b = 240 

⇒ b = 40 

Hence, Breadth of the rectangle is 40 m. 

Now, Area of Square field =side2= 602= 3600 m2 

And, Area of Rectangular field = length×breadth = 80×40 = 3200 m2

Hence, area of square field is larger.
